Output 91e3b300614acc5630f5929a5893b9193b1c07ec70cb3261f8081b29e9de529a:0

value
418173057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84f8267b1e4f73804d0c6bb7d9e64c76c7fbc350 OP_EQUAL
address
ML2EhYADDxa4B8wKMyNwtA6muyu11pRCMe
transaction
91e3b300614acc5630f5929a5893b9193b1c07ec70cb3261f8081b29e9de529a
spent
true